Rasing EA82 By Suspension Only
I have the hi as well but i drilled My bar and that droped my dif down a inch or so. honda springs But at stock settings. i have been thinking about making some dif blocks and lowering it proper.
-
Rasing EA82 By Suspension Only
i have had good luck with my honda springs even with my AA lift. but like num said it will push them cv's to the edge. going on 3 years and have not lost a rear cv yet...knock on wood:banghead:
